The Definition of White Stone Crystal: A Geological Marvel
White stone crystal, also known as calcite, is a naturally occurring mineral composed of calcium carbonate. It is found in various geological formations, including limestone, chalk, and marble.

Table 1: Properties of Stone Crystal White
Property | Value |
---|---|
Mohs Hardness | 3 |
Density | 2.71 g/cm³ |
Thermal Conductivity | 1.15 W/m·K |
Specific Heat Capacity | 0.879 J/g·K |
Refractive Index | 1.66 |

Table 3: Care and Maintenance of Stone Crystal White
Task | Frequency | Method |
---|---|---|
Cleaning | Daily | Use a neutral-pH cleaner |
Sealing | Annually | Apply a penetrating sealer |
Polishing | As needed | Use a soft cloth and a polishing compound |
Repair | As needed | Contact a professional restorer |
